I extend my warmest greetings and best wishes to all the people in Sri Lanka and around the world on the occasion of the New Year. May this New Year bring peace, good health, wealth, happiness and prosperity now and throughout the New Year.

I am pleased that the Northern Provincial Council Elections took place in 2013, and for selecting the former Supreme Court Judge Honorable C. V. Wigneswaran as Chief Minister for Northern Province. It was the first ever Northern Provincial Council elections took place after 1988.

Although the war is over the suffering is not, the people want justice and peace. The people have cast their votes for the Tamil National Alliance and it is theirs and governments responsibility to fulfill the needs of the people.

I hope the remaining Tamil IDPs in the Northern and Eastern part of the country will be resettled without further delay.

    The transportation of Kings was a policy of the British. The last Mogul King was taken to Rangoon and kept as a captive there in rather poor circumstances. The Muslims there built a mosque near his burial place and his tomb is visited. After reading the Last Moghul, I too visited it when I was in Rangoon last. The King of Burma was in turn taken to Calcutta where he lived in poverty as do his descendants now. Sri Wickrema Rajasinghe was taken to Vellore in TamilNadu, appropriately perhaps, because he was a Tamil. He too was kept a prisoner. They are stories of the mighty falling.
